Why Mosquito and Tick Populations Surge in Summer
June and July are prime breeding months for mosquitoes and ticks. Warmer temperatures, increased humidity, and rainfall create ideal conditions for these pests to multiply.
Mosquitoes breed in standing water and can complete their life cycle in as little as 7-10 days. A small amount of water in a birdbath, gutter, or planter tray can support dozens of larvae.
Ticks, meanwhile, become most active during the warmer months as they seek hosts—including humans, pets, and wildlife—for feeding. They thrive in tall grasses, wooded areas, and even well-manicured lawns near shrubs and trees.

Both pests are more than just a nuisance. Mosquitoes can carry West Nile virus and Eastern Equine Encephalitis (EEE), while ticks are known for spreading Lyme disease, anaplasmosis, and other serious illnesses.

Why One Treatment Isn’t Enough
Applying one round of mosquito or tick spray in early summer may temporarily reduce activity, but it won’t keep them away for long. Both mosquitoes and ticks are persistent, resilient pests with life cycles that require ongoing intervention.
Without consistent control, new generations will hatch, feed, and reproduce throughout the summer—undoing any progress made with a single application. Additionally, rainfall can dilute or wash away treatments, making reapplication all the more important.
To stay ahead of these pests, professionals typically recommend routine treatments every 3 to 4 weeks, depending on weather and pest pressure. This approach targets both adults and larvae to keep populations under control.
